Learn moreAbout Burswood's Climate Risk Profile
Burswood, located near the Swan River, is increasingly vulnerable to the impacts of climate change. The suburb's low-lying areas make it susceptible to flooding from both riverine and flash flood events. Rising sea levels and more intense rainfall are expected to exacerbate these risks in the coming decades.
Heatwaves are another significant concern for Burswood. As average temperatures rise, the frequency and intensity of extreme heat days will increase, posing a threat to public health, particularly for vulnerable populations such as the elderly and those with pre-existing health conditions. The urban heat island effect can further amplify these impacts.
While the risk of bushfire is relatively low compared to other areas in Western Australia, Burswood is not entirely immune. Ember attack from distant fires remains a potential hazard, and residents should take precautions to protect their properties.
Coastal hazards, including sea level rise and storm surges, also pose a threat to Burswood. Inundation of low-lying areas could damage infrastructure and disrupt daily life. Planning for adaptation measures is crucial to mitigate these risks and ensure the long-term resilience of the suburb.

Frequently Asked Questions
What are the main climate change risks for Burswood?
The main climate change risks for Burswood are flooding, heatwaves, and coastal hazards. Rising sea levels and more intense rainfall are expected to increase the risk of flooding, while rising temperatures will lead to more frequent and intense heatwaves. Coastal areas are vulnerable to sea level rise and storm surges.
How will climate change affect property values in Burswood?
Properties in low-lying areas may experience some price impact due to flood risk. However, the overall impact on property values will depend on the effectiveness of adaptation measures and the overall perception of climate risk.
What is the City of Perth doing to address climate change?
The City of Perth has developed a climate strategy that outlines a range of actions to reduce greenhouse gas emissions and adapt to the impacts of climate change. These actions include improving energy efficiency, promoting renewable energy, and enhancing drainage infrastructure.
How can I prepare for heatwaves in Burswood?
To prepare for heatwaves, stay hydrated, avoid strenuous activity during the hottest part of the day, and seek out air-conditioned spaces. Check on vulnerable neighbors and family members, and be aware of the signs of heatstroke.
What should I do if my property is flooded?
If your property is flooded, prioritize your safety and the safety of your family. Turn off the electricity and gas, and move to higher ground. Contact emergency services if necessary, and do not return to your property until it is safe to do so.
